About us:
Insight is a Fortune 500-ranked global provider of hardware, software, cloud, and service solutions, providing clients the guidance and expertise needed to define, architect, implement and manage technology today while transforming for tomorrow.
Operations is the heartbeat of Insight. Our passion is to deliver excellence to our teammates, partners and clients with exceptional results, every time. The Operations function is responsible for the effective
planning, organising, coordinating, and controlling of resources needed to deliver Insight’s solutions by proactively managing people, products, technology, information, and time.
The Client Operations team manages the full client experience from purchase to pay which includes but is not limited to order processing, back-order management, and proactive communication with internal and external clients to assist with inquiries, problem solve matters, and resolve any outstanding issues. As the client-facing day to day contact for the customer, speed and professionalism from teammates is vital to ensuring good impressions are made, the reputation of the organisation is enhanced, and repeat business is successfully secured.
The Inside Sales Associate, a key member of the Client Operations team, provides administrative support to divisional sales teams and works closely with other departments in order to maintain the highest levels of client and teammate satisfaction.
Key responsibilities:
- Respond promptly to all internal and external client queries received in order to optimise sales activities and provide the highest level of service to clients.
- Collaborate with internal departments to ensure all client requests are picked up within relevant timescales.
- Ensure the Sales teams compliance with Insight’s policies and procedures.
- Communicate directly with Insight’s distributors, and chase and follow-up items as when required to ensure all client orders are shipped in line with requirements.
- Manage internal sales processes including processing orders, contracts, quote generation and the conversion of maintenance renewals.
- Actively manage tickets raised, ensure they are escalated when appropriate, and update information on an ongoing basis.
- Manage online catalogues to ensuring pricing and parts are updated and correct in order for clients to view them.
- Occasionally contribute data to sales pitches, requests for information, and requests for proposals under the guidance of the Inside Account Manager and or Executive Account Manager.
This list is not exhaustive, you will be required to undertake additional responsibilities as reasonably requested by your manager.
